-1

有了这条线:

$('<p>').appendTo('#map_div')
    .text('MERCURY')
    .css({
        position:'absolute',
        top:'100px',
        left:'70px'
    });

MERCURY我将在图像上的给定位置获取文本。

如何在 CSS 中background-imagecolor在此文本后面进行编码?

小提琴示例:http: //jsfiddle.net/zAJvx/2/

4

2 回答 2

3

只需将其添加到您已经应用的 CSS 中。

$('<p>').appendTo('#map_div')
        .text('MERCURY')
        .css({position:'absolute',
              top:'100px',
              left:'70px',
             'background-color': 'yellow'
        });

或者

$('<p>').appendTo('#map_div')
        .text('MERCURY')
        .css({position:'absolute',
              top:'100px',
              left:'70px',
              'background-image': 'url(myimage.png)'
         });       

检查:http: //jsfiddle.net/zAJvx/48/

于 2013-09-27T13:25:31.517 回答
1

您可以做的一件事是为 p 元素添加 css 类

p
{
background-color:rgb(255,0,255);
}
于 2013-09-27T13:27:28.507 回答